As for shops here, A brief list to get you started;
Murphy's on Ft Lowell and Country Club. Lots of guns and gear, prices are decent and always manned with plenty of folks.
Sportsmans Warehouse in Marana off I-10 and Orange Grove. I-10 north to Orange Grove. Right on Orange Grove and left on Thornydale (next red light). Left on Costco (next red light off of Thornydale). Typical outdoors store with plenty of reloading gear, guns and outdoor gear.
West of Pecos off of Pima. Small shop with good prices.
Rich's gunshop across from West of Pecos on Pima. Decent prices, small shop. Sells mostly low end guns but can have a few decent ones from time to time. Since your at West of Pecos, might as well drop in there as well.
Diamondback Police supply on Kolb and Broadway. Pretty good place, plenty of holsters and decent prices.
Marksman on 29th between Craycroft and Swan. Indoor range, upper priced guns and gun rentals available.
Cashbox pawn on Craycroft between Golf Links and 29th. Decent shop, reloading gear, plenty of pawnshop guns and nice fellas that run the gun side.
Jensens on Prince. Indoor range, decent shop and ok prices.
Centerfire, dont waste your time.
Frontier Firearms on Grant. Decent little shop with mostly older style firearms.
There is another gun shop on Broadway and Camino Seco but I can't remember the store name. Not a bad shop, plenty of accessories and gun parts as well as extra's.
